About Patrick C. Walsh

Patrick C. Walsh is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Rheumatology, Surgery, Urology and Molecular Biology, having authored 587 papers that have together received 43.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Prostate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(341 papers), Prostate Cancer Treatment and Research (218 papers), Urologic and reproductive health conditions (88 papers), Hormonal and reproductive studies (56 papers), Urinary Bladder and Prostate Research (43 papers), Urological Disorders and Treatments (30 papers), Cancer, Lipids, and Metabolism (29 papers) and Bladder and Urothelial Cancer Treatments (26 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Urology (5.5k cit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(27.6k citations), Rheumatology (5.0k citations),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(4.2k citations) and Cancer Research (2.8k citations). Patrick C. Walsh has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Sweden. Frequent co-authors include Jonathan I. Epstein, Alan W. Partin, Donald S. Coffey, L. L. EWING, P.J. Donker, Misop Han, Leslie A. Mangold, Stephen J. Berry, Herbert Lepor and Joseph C. Eggleston.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Urology, Urology, The Prostate, British Journal of Urology and Cancer.
